Red wigglers and compost worms' preferred foods are most fruits - they specifically love bananas, strawberries, raspberries, blueberries, peaches, and melons! Yes - however we recommend feeding potato peels to worms in moderation (Red Wiggler Express). Potato peels are starchy and do not break down easily so they can take a while for the red wigglers to break down and take in


We feed our worms at Brothers Worm Ranch two times a week, and most of us do the same with our worm bins in your home. Red wigglers have a tendency to consume even more when temperature levels are modest (60-80 levels), so you might locate a need to feed them much more during these periods. If you are leaving for holiday or a journey and are fretted about your worms, there are a couple of points you can do to guarantee their survival.


Simply follow these steps and your wiggly good friends must be great while you're gone: Mix in fresh bed linen to the container. Bed linen can be the original sort of bedding you used or several handfuls of shredded cardboard. Give the surface of the bedding a hefty misting so the bed linens does not completely dry out.

Area a piece of cardboard over the surface area of the container (this will aid it maintain dampness). If you are leaving for greater than 2 weeks, we recommend having a good friend or member of the family feed and water the worms every 1.5 weeks while you are gone. You can leave food for the worms in the fridge and a small spray container for watering.

Red worms have numerous residential properties which make them ideal for the garden compost bin. Of all the worms ideal for worm farming the red worm is one of the most adaptable and passionate. Red wigglers can endure a variety of ecological conditions and adjustments that would eliminate most other breeds. Unlike typical earthworms that borrow deep right into the soil red worms thrive in the initial several inches of topsoil straight underneath breaking down vegetative natural matter.


Rotting fallen leaves, turfs, timber, and animal manure are all favorites of red worms. The red worm's ravenous appetite makes it the champion of the compost container and a virtual worm casting (a.k.a. worm poop) equipments. Red worms are relatively tiny, typically obtaining no bigger than 5 inches. Don't ignore them.


A 24" x 24" worm bin can easily house over 1000 red worms. For those interested in raising bait worms it's good to remember that crowded red worms will remain relatively skinny and short.

One more benefit of red worms is their ability with stand a large array of temperature extremes. When the temperature level dips red worms need to be protected from freezing weather condition.


; when temperatures increase maintain your worm farm cool. If your bed linen obtains over 85 degrees red worms will attempt to leave your bins for cooler areas.


If you do not feed them they will certainly go searching for food. Like all worms red worms take a breath oxygen via their skin. In order to breathe they require a damp, yet not saturated bedding material. A damp setting also helps with the failure of raw material in their bed linen product by microbial life kinds.

(https://macro.market/company/red-wiggler-express)Throughout mating worms slide along each various other till their clitellum are aligned. They hang on to each other with bristle like hairs, called setae, situated on their bottom. While embraced they trade reproductive influential fluids which is kept for later usage. Throughout the mating session, which lasts for regarding 3 hours, the worms produce mucous rings around themselves.




Prior to going down off all the required reproductive products are scooped up right into the ring. When the mucous ring hands over the worm completion seals up, creating it to taper at one end, creating the acquainted lemon form of the cocoon. Over the following 20 days the cocoon dims and solidifies.
